PLUMBING SERVICE: HOW TO PREVENT PIPES FROM FREEZING DURING WINTER


Winter is approaching fast and frozen pipes will be a pain in the neck for local residents. Bursting of pipes and constant seeking of plumbing service won’t be an unusual thing in the region.



But with these life hacks, you may just get through winter without incurring much costs in seeking plumbing service.


INSULATE PIPES


Insulating pipes is rather an inexpensive undertaking as compared to fixing pipe bursts caused by freezing. And while undertaking the process you should take key concerns on areas of your house that don’t receive much heat such as the attic and garage.



Fiberglass, foam, and polythene are some of the most used insulation materials. In case of emergency insulation, you may use newspaper or duct tape as a temporary solution.



Always remember you can buy specially designed pipe insulation in convenience stores.


OPEN YOUR CABINETS PERIODICALLY


By opening your cabinets regularly, you help hot conditioned air to circulate around the plumbing. The heat from the air melts ice that would cause blockages in the plumbing and also ease pressure buildup in the pipes.



On freezing winter night, it is always advisable to leave all your cabinets open overnight. But if you have small children or pets, make sure to remove anything toxic from the cabinets that can harm them. ALWAYS KEEP GARAGE DOORS CLOSED


Keeping garage doors closed is a sure way to prevent your pipes from freezing. This room has quite a big deal of pipes running through it. And with a high amount of smooth concrete, the garage floor, and the whole space, in general, is usually cold.



For sure letting more cold air in the room by leaving the door open would be detrimental. Pipe bursts in the garage can cause flooding of the house. More importantly, it will cost you a lot in seeking plumbing service.


LET FAUCET DRAIN


Running faucets is a sure remedy for preventing pipes from freezing. It is worth it to incur extra expense on the wasted water than looking for a technician who offers services to fix a pipe burst. When turning on the faucets, always consider the ones that connect to pipes that are most vulnerable.
